Cyclised/knotted poly-divinyl-benzene (Pdvb) antibacterial coatings

In the medical industry, minimising biofouling is of utmost importance as it helps to reduce bacterial adhesion and prevent cross-infection.
In this study, cyclized/knotted poly-divinyl-benzene (PDVB), a polymer with distinctive structural features, is proposed for the first time to be utilised in the preparation of antibacterial coatings.
Firstly, cyclized/knotted PDVB is synthesised via deactivation-enhanced atom transfer radical polymerisation (DE-ATRP).
The obtained PDVB coatings display remarkable antibacterial activity on both glass and titanium alloy substrates owing to their unique cyclised/knotted structure, effectively inhibiting the proliferation of common pathogenic bacteria.
These research findings suggest that cyclised/knotted PDVB coatings possess outstanding physicochemical properties and demonstrate powerful antibacterial performance.
